An Escalating Tension in Kosovo

Recently, tensions in Kosovo have escalated as Prime Minister Albin Kurti and his political party, Vet?vendosje (VV), launched personal attacks on the judges of the Constitutional Court. Such actions have drawn widespread condemnation, including remarks from EULEX leaders who emphasized that personal attacks on judges are unacceptable in a democratic society.

Political Backlash and Public Perception

In response to Kurti's statements, Ramush Haradinaj, former prime minister and leader of a rival political party, stated that such behavior is reminiscent of the saying, 'when the thief screams, catch the thief.' This highlights a growing concern over the politicization of the judiciary and the implications for Kosovo's democratic institutions.
